Rising dairy prices could lift debt burden off their farmers

While New Zealand's most famous livestock is of the woolly variety, investors should not sleep on the dairy industry. More than 5 million dairy cows not only outnumber the country's bipedal population, but the industry contributes a quarter of New Zealand's export dollars and 30 per cent of the globally traded dairy market.

Leading producer Fonterra alone accounts for 7 per cent of New Zealand's GDP, and has started to recover from a brutal milk price drop in the first half of the year caused by China's economic slowdown and global oversupply.
